[Voiceover] It's dusk and crowds are already gathering at the Zhongyan Temple in southwest China's Qingshen County. From mid-March to the end of April each year, the region enters peak firefly-watching season, drawing tourists from across the country to enjoy the breathtaking spectacle. When darkness falls, lightening bugs begin to flicker, resembling scattered stars among the surrounding bamboo branches and vines. [Soundbite] Shen Ying, Tourist: "I'm from Chongqing. I saw the dreamlike scene, and beautiful fireflies with my own eyes, like something out of a fairytale. The whole experience was truly amazing." [Soundbite] Tourist: "I think the fireflies are like shining stars in the sky. They are incredibly beautiful." [Voiceover] The insects have become a major tourist attraction for the county during the season, with restaurants, hotels and cafes conducting firefly-themed workshops and bazaars. So far this year, the county has welcomed over 100,000 visitors, generating approximately 4 million U.S. dollars in economic revenue. [Restrictions: No access Chinese mainland]
